Frank J. DeSantis, 92, of Newark, passed away October 2 surrounded by family. Born in Philadelphia in 1930, Frank will now be re-united with his parents, Anna (Argenzio) and Armando DeSantis, and brother, Armand. He is survived by his beloved wife of 71 years, Helen Carol (Lerro), sister Mary Anne Stabilito (Ray), son Frank DeSantis (Rachel), daughters Diane DeSantis Hoffman (Howard), Cari DeSantis (Ben Vorhees), Helen Smith (Joe), and Gina Wilson (Kevin); grandchildren Anthony DeSantis (Katie), Frank DeSantis (Melissa), Christine Spellacy (Matt), Lisa Meyer (Kevin), Angela Florio (Matt), Cory Tull, Anna Rose Tull, Joseph Smith (Candice), Maria Elena Smith, Madeline Rose Smith, Christopher Wilson (Chloe) and Monica Joy Imbrenda (Mike); great-grandchildren Hannah, Caroline, Charlotte, Anthony, Ava, Brennan, Tess, Shane, Juliana, Timothy, Lucas, Kendall, Lacey, Hadley, Zoe and Gabriel. Frank was a loving patriarch, rarely missing family members' ballgames, dance recitals, concerts and school events, offering love and guidance in everyday conversations with those nearby as well as those hundreds of miles away. He loved a good pun and always had a story or joke to share with the grandchildren and great-grandchildren, often with a life lesson thrown in. He is revered within the family for preparing delicious antipasti on holidays.
Frank's career started when he was still a boy, serving customers in his father's tailoring and shoe repair shop. As a young man, he sometimes worked three jobs to support his growing family. Eventually, Frank's talents led him to sales. Selling for St. Joe Paper Company, Frank became a sought-after force in the corrugated box industry. He retired after serving a decade as Willamette Industries' General Manager of the Bellmawr, New Jersey, corrugated box plant. He held a deep respect for every employee in the plant's operation, sales and administrative team-his leadership trademark being a daily walk through the plant to solicit ideas from every contributor. Frank's retelling of negotiations with unions, customers, bosses, suppliers and employees rivaled any world-class MBA program and positively influenced many family members' conduct and choice of profession. A dedicated and respected leader, he especially enjoyed honoring staff through an annual holiday party held for employees and their families.
An avid golfer, Frank enjoyed years as a member of Cavalier's Country Club, traveled to signature courses nationwide, noted a few rounds at Torrey Pines as a highlight, and once hit a hole-in-one. With Helen, Frank traveled extensively, including trips to Italy where they visited their parents' birthplace, and to far-away places from Caracas to St. Petersburg. He hosted an annual family outing to cheer on the Philadelphia Eagles, complete with tailgating and a touch football game in the parking lot. Frank maintained lifelong friendships from his childhood in Philadelphia, cultivated new friends while traveling, and in his Newark community of 55 years through neighborhood parties and card games. He welcomed many to his home and was generous in spirit and deed.
Frank believed in working hard, persistence, respecting others, celebrating life, and, above all, in the love of family. He will be greatly missed.
